Kari Medaas
Summary
Kari Medaas is a human[1]. She was born on May 12, 1939[2]. She died on October 5, 2020[3]. She worked as a singer[4].
Key Facts
- Kari Medaas was born on May 12, 1939[2].
- Kari Medaas died on October 5, 2020[3].
- Kari Medaas was married to Ivar Medaas[5].
- Kari Medaas held citizenship in Norway[6].
- Kari Medaas worked as a singer[4].
- Kari Medaas received the Language Prize[7].
- Kari Medaas was a member of Vestlandsduoen[8].
